Thomas G. Clemens (editor) earned his doctoral degree at George Mason University, where he studied under Maryland Campaign historian Dr. Joseph L. Harsh. Tom has published a wide variety of magazine articles and book reviews and is a licensed tour guide at Antietam National Battlefield. Tom helped found and is the current president of Save Historic Antietam Foundation, Inc. (SHAF), a preservation group dedicated to saving historic properties. He also served as editor for The Maryland Campaign of September 1862: Volume I, South Mountain, the first part of Carman's work. See less
